1 NautaDutilhBanking & Finance: Regulatory2026 | Band 1 | 14 Years RankedNautaDutilh has an outstanding reputation for financial regulatory matters, representing financial sector clients in licensing applications, as well as the launch of new products. The regulatory team also advises clients on sustainability regulations. The law firm also has a well-regarded financing practice, assisting borrowers and lenders with real estate and acquisition financing and revolving credit facilities. Its financing practice further encompasses project finance mandates, notably in relation to construction projects and energy infrastructure. The law firm also handles cross-border financings, often involving the USA, Dutch Caribbean or the United Kingdom. The team has experience in financial restructuring and refinancing mandates.

2 De Brauw Blackstone WestbroekBanking & Finance: Regulatory2026 | Band 2 | 14 Years RankedDe Brauw Blackstone Westbroek is highly regarded for its ability to handle financial services regulatory matters, including regulatory approvals and compliance issues, as well as issues around relocations. The law firm also represents a number of borrowers in a range of financing matters, with a particular recent focus on debt financing and revolving credit refinancing matters. The team additionally acts on bridge facility agreements and acquisition financing.
2 FinniusBanking & Finance: Regulatory2026 | Band 2 | 10 Years RankedFinnius is well known for focusing on financial regulatory matters, assisting clients with both contentious and non-contentious mandates. The law firm represents clients in challenges to administrative fines, as well as acting on regulatory approval matters. The team also advises on proposed new products, in addition to assisting clients with obtaining licences.
2 LinklatersBanking & Finance: Regulatory2026 | Band 2 | 5 Years RankedLinklaters' team advises lenders on banking, finance and regulatory mandates, including acquisition financing, facilities agreements and mezzanine financing. The lawyers are also well versed with regulatory issues and assist clients with MiFID II compliance and licensing applications.

2 Loyens & LoeffBanking & Finance: Regulatory2026 | Band 2 | 14 Years RankedLoyens & Loeff has a well-regarded practice advising clients on corporate and real estate finance matters, with notable experience acting on acquisition finance. The law firm also acts on asset-based lending mandates and credit facilities, including the Dutch aspects of English law facilities. Team members are well known for assisting with regulatory matters, including regulatory approvals. Clients additionally benefit from the law firm's respected shipping finance expertise.

2 StibbeBanking & Finance: Regulatory2026 | Band 2 | 14 Years RankedStibbe is well regarded for financial regulatory matters and project finance mandates. The law firm assists clients with licensing applications and sustainable finance directives, as well as advising on fintech regulations, contentious mandates and anti-money laundering legislation. Stibbe also frequently assists sponsors and lenders with project finance matters, including PPP and PFI projects, often involving transport or energy infrastructure. The team is equally equipped to advise both borrowers and lenders on acquisition financing mandates, as well as revolving credit facilities agreements and sustainable financings.

3 A&O ShearmanBanking & Finance: Regulatory2026 | Band 3 | 9 Years RankedA&O Shearman boasts a market-leading financing team with notable experience in acquisition finance mandates. The law firm is highly esteemed for assisting clients with credit facilities, term loans, leveraged finance and bridge financing. It is popular with both borrowers and lenders. It also offers a standout project finance group, advising on the financing of renewable energy projects. The law firm additionally assists with regulatory compliance and clearance matters in the financial sector, including licensing and market access issues.

3 Norton Rose FulbrightBanking & Finance: Regulatory2026 | Band 3 | 2 Years RankedNorton Rose Fulbright is one of the top law firms in the Netherlands for project finance mandates. The team is highly regarded for assisting lenders and construction consortiums with domestic and multi-jurisdictional project finance mandates, often in the renewable energy, technology and transport infrastructure sectors. Team members also have notable experience representing a range of clients in financial regulatory issues.

3 Simmons & Simmons LLPBanking & Finance: Regulatory2026 | Band 3 | 12 Years RankedSimmons & Simmons assists clients with financial regulatory matters, representing financial sector clients before the Dutch central bank and advising on licensing issues, OTC-derivatives and MiFID compliance. The law firm also advises borrowers and lenders on mezzanine financing and revolving credit facility agreements. It often acts on acquisition finance matters, frequently involving real estate assets.

4 Clifford Chance LLPBanking & Finance: Regulatory2026 | Band 4 | 14 Years RankedClifford Chance is one of the leading financing practices in the Netherlands, with experience acting for both borrowers and lenders. The law firm is highly regarded for handling a range of financing transactions, including revolving credit facilities, sustainability-linked financing, refinancing and acquisition financing. Clifford Chance also has one of the top project finance teams in the Dutch market, particularly for energy and technology sector projects. The team also acts on regulatory matters, such as regulatory clearance, licence applications and financial sector regulations.

4 CMSBanking & Finance: Regulatory2026 | Band 4 | 3 Years RankedCMS attracts financial institutions and investment firms seeking regulatory advice on their entry into the Dutch market, acting on licensing procedures before the Dutch Authority for the Financial Markets and governance matters. The team is well equipped to advise clients on compliance with EU and Dutch regulatory frameworks, including the EU's Instant Payment Regulation, MiFID II and MiCAR. It has further experience in the launch of new financial products and financial litigation.

4 DentonsBanking & Finance: Regulatory2026 | Band 4 | 3 Years RankedDentons' team is well placed to represent banks, asset managers and insurance companies in a range of financial regulatory mandates. The law firm also assists clients with licensing applications and compliance with GDPR and MiFID regulations. The practice is increasingly known for its involvement in project financing matters, often in relation to renewable energy and battery storage projects.

4 FIZ advocatenBanking & Finance: Regulatory2026 | Band 4 | 1 Years RankedFIZ advocaten is a highly specialised Dutch boutique law firm in the financial regulatory space. The team's knowledge spans a variety of regulations, including DORA and MiFID II, with additional experience in AML obligations and licensing requirements. It further advises on matters linked to sustainability legislation, insurance-related mandates and financial litigation. The team's regulatory expertise also extends to the structuring of investment funds, acting on licensing applications and interactions with Dutch regulators. Team members also demonstrate skill in handling matters in the intersection of financial regulations and securitisation transactions.

4 HouthoffBanking & Finance: Regulatory2026 | Band 4 | 6 Years RankedHouthoff is a full-service Dutch law firm that advises borrowers on debt restructuring and real estate financing. The team also assists with the sale of loan portfolios, acquisition financing and revolving loan facilities. It has further experience acting for clients on sustainability-linked financing mandates. The law firm's capabilities in financing transactions are complemented by its regulatory expertise, with skill in advising on regulatory framework compliance, licensing procedures, payment services issues and crypto-related matters.

4 Osborne Clarke NVBanking & Finance: Regulatory2026 | Band 4 | 1 Years RankedOsborne Clarke displays solid strength in the navigation of Dutch and EU financial regulations to assist banks aiming to build up their presence in the Netherlands. The team often interacts with the AFM to manage licensing procedures, with further skill in setting up new service offerings, governance advice and regulatory interpretation. In addition to regulatory expertise, the practice is regularly mandated by lenders, sponsors and borrowers to advise on financing matters, such as real estate, acquisition and leveraged financings. It is also noted for its highlights in refinancings.

4 Van Benthem & KeulenBanking & Finance: Regulatory2026 | Band 4 | 1 Years RankedVan Benthem & Keulen is a popular choice for prominent Dutch and multinational financial institutions that require advice on a variety of regulatory topics. The team regularly provides guidance on transparency obligations, AML legislation and the Dutch Financial Supervision Act. It further advises on DORA implementation, insurance-related matters and product launches. Alongside its advisory expertise, the lawyers equally demonstrate skill in the handling of financial litigation.
